Location: Kilfenora, County Clare
Kilfenora is a small country village
approximately 8 km southeast of Lisdoonvarna;
and 8km northeast of Ennistymon and Lahinch.
Directions:
By Road
From Ennis (17miles): N85 to Lahinch, turn right on R476 to Lisdoonvarna
From Galway : N18 to Limerick, turn right on N67 to Ballyvaughan, Lisdoonvarna. After Ballyvaughan, turn left on R480 to Corofin and at Leamaneh Castle turn right on R476 to Kilfenora.
By Bus:
From Shannon, Limerick, Cork, Galway : Bus 51 to Ennis then bus 333 leaving Ennis bus station at 15:00 every day, Monday and Friday excepted.
